The "Play Animation" buttons on these Molecular Playground pages (and 
possibly others) have not been working since the Jmol in Proteopedia 
was upgraded about a month ago (from 11.8.24 to 12.2.19 and recently 
to 12.3.22).

The problem has been fixed. However, in order to see these work you 
will probably need to clear your Java cache. Java caches a copy of 
the old files on your computer and fails to update to the new version 
of the changed file MPSupportVersion01.spt (at least in OS X).

Mac OS X: Run "Java Preferences.app". In the Network tab, click the 
button "Delete Files". For Windows, see 
http://www.java.com/en/download/help/plugin_cache.xml
